A beta version of Apple’s latest Mac operating system, MacOS Big Big Sur (also known as MacOS 11), is now up and running, full of new and redesigned features that will make for a better user experience. Big Sur will be the first version of the OS to run on Apple’s upcoming Arm-based Macs, as well as its older Intel-based machines, Apple announced at its annual Worldwide Developers Conference in June.
